What does "yarn" mean?
-
noun Spun fibre thread used for knitting, weaving, or making rope.
"She bought several skeins of wool yarn to knit a scarf."
-
noun A long, often exaggerated story.
"The old sailor spun a yarn about a storm that nearly sank the ship."
-
verb To tell a long or unlikely story.
"The two of them sat by the fire, yarning about their travels."
